WebCreated in the 1930s in New Zealand and named after the American socialite that King Edward VIII abdicated his throne to marry, Mrs. Wallis Simpson. This Killer-style streamer is tied heavily weighted and fished deep. Hook: #2-10 streamer Thread: Black Tail: Black squirrel tail Body: Red chenille Wings: Ringneck pheasant rump feathers If you would […] curran and fielding lawyers moose jaw https://thebrummiephotographer.com

Our fly this month is from New Zealand. Named for the Duchess of Windsor, the Mrs Simpson is a "Killer" style of fly. The Killer is a pattern tied using cape or breast feathers tied parallel to the hook shank and veiling the body of the fly. The Mrs. Simpson has a reputation as a fly that fools difficult trout, but it's a good …

WebAbout the Mrs Simpson Trout Fly. The Mrs Simpson is arguably the most popular of the Killer patterns, and is in the same class as the popular Walker's Killer and Hamill's Killer. It is regarded as a "must have" for fishing the lakes, streams and rivers of New Zealand and South Africa. The name is said to originate in the era of King Edward VIII ...
